Trainee Appliance Repair Coordinator
2 weeks ago
The Appliance Repair Coordinator supports the Rework Project through the repair and refurbishment of electrical appliances and furniture for re-use as part of the Rework Business Plan working within the workshops, warehouse, and CA Site, and as requiredin customers’ homes or premises. The charity is all about helping the environment and have funding to employ a local young person (but you must live in Lambeth and be aged between 16 - 30 and unemployed).
Typical tasks include:
- Prepare used domestic appliances and furniture for resale.
- Asist with repair, refurbish and test domestic appliances, small household appliances and furniture within the workshop and warehouse environments.
- Assist in test electrical appliances or equipment to ensure they meet the appropriate quality and safety standards.
- Cleaning and packaging of appliances and furniture
- To be eligible, you must live in the borough of Lambeth, unemployed and be aged between 16 - 30._
